Output 5f3888640b895a33d9062c00c12a3ae5efc77f8c818222a32f337216282a10ca:38

value
6634964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c3aebdfa525675ec620472231b3708db5575dda OP_EQUAL
address
3QggnpBmqAoofzXq2fWp74XQqqg7rEcjn3
transaction
5f3888640b895a33d9062c00c12a3ae5efc77f8c818222a32f337216282a10ca
spent
true